Mini Digger vs. Loader for Land Clearing
When facing site preparation projects, the choice between a small digger and a tractor can be vital. Typically , a small digger shines when facing heavy undergrowth and needing to move below ground level, especially in confined spaces. Its arm and digging tool offer more accuracy for clearing obstacles . However, a loader often proves flexible for tasks needing lighter material, moving across gaps , and basic site cleanup . The optimal machine ultimately depends on the particular task and the sorts of challenges you'll experience.
Land Clearing Costs: What to Expect & How to Save
Embarking on a building project often requires land removal . Understanding these land clearing costs can be difficult , as prices vary widely. You can typically expect to pay anywhere from $1 to 5 per square area , but this is just a rough estimate . Factors impacting the overall expense consist of the thickness of undergrowth, the ground's gradient, reachability to the area, and any necessary permits . For possibly reduce your charges, consider DIY options if you’re equipped, obtain multiple quotes from reputable contractors, and emphasize clearing only the essential areas. Lastly, discuss potential recycling options for extracted materials.
Clearing Land: Essential Steps & Equipment Choices
Preparing some area for use requires detailed planning and the right approach . Initially, survey here the terrain for obstacles , including rocks , timber, and hidden utilities. Then, clear excess plant life . Equipment selections vary based on the size of the project; for small areas, a brush cutter and physical labor might suffice. However, for larger sites, consider renting a tractor with a land clearing head, a grinder , or even a bulldozer . Proper handling of waste is also crucial, often requiring a hauling vehicle and following of local laws. Remember to always check for licenses before starting any land clearing work.
